Uchungechunge lwe-Mitsubishi Servo MR-J2S yinkqubo ye-servo enentsebenzo ephezulu kunye nemisebenzi ephuhliswe ngesiseko se-MR-J2 series. Iindlela zayo zokulawula ziquka ukulawulwa kwendawo, ukulawula isantya kunye nokulawula i-torque, kunye nokutshintsha iindlela zokulawula phakathi kwabo.

 

Ulwazi lweMveliso

Imisebenzi emininzi kunye nokusebenza okuphezulu

● Ukuphendula komatshini kuphuculwe kakhulu ngenxa yokusetyenziswa kwe-CPU ephezulu

· Ukusebenza kuphuculwe kakhulu ngenxa yokusetyenziswa kwe-CPU esebenza kakhulu. Isantya sokuphendula ngokukhawuleza sifikelela ngaphezu kwe-550Hz (ngaphezu kokuphindwe kabini kwiimveliso zangaphambili). Ifaneleke kakhulu kwiziganeko zokumisa ngesantya esiphezulu.

● I-High-resolution encoder 131072p/rev (17bit) yamkelwe

· Ukusebenza okuphezulu kunye nokuzinza kwesantya esisezantsi kuphuculwe ngenxa yokusetyenziswa kwe-encoder enesisombululo esiphezulu.

· Ubungakanani bemoto ye-servo bufana nemveliso yangaphambili, kwaye iyatshintshana ngokwemiqathango yocingo.

· Njengeemveliso zangaphambili, indlela epheleleyo yokufaka ikhowudi isetyenziswa njengomgangatho.

● I-Ultra-incinci ephantsi-inertia motor HC-KFS series yamkelwe

· Uthotho lweHC-KFS yimoto encinci kakhulu eyenziwe ngokusekwe kuthotho lweHC-MFS. Xa kuthelekiswa nochungechunge lweHC-MFS, umzuzu wayo we-inertia unyukile (i-3-5 amaxesha e-HC-MFS). Xa kuthelekiswa nochungechunge lwe-HC-MFS, lufanelekile ngakumbi kwizixhobo ezinomlinganiselo omkhulu womthwalo-inertia kunye nezixhobo ezinobunzima obunzima (ibhanti yokuqhuba, njl.)

Ulungelelwaniso olulungileyo kuquka neenkqubo zoomatshini

● IMechanical Analyzer

· Qhagamshela ngokulula inkqubo ye-servo ukuze ungcangcazele ngokuzenzekelayo i-servo motor kwaye uhlalutye ukuphindaphindwa kwenkqubo yoomatshini.

· Yonke inkqubo yokuhlalutya ithatha imizuzwana engama-30 kuphela.

● Ukulinganisa koomatshini

· Iziphumo ezifunyenwe ngumhlalutyi womatshini zifundwa kwimodem ye-analog ukulinganisa impendulo yenkqubo yomatshini yomsebenzisi.

· Ngaphambi kokuba usebenze isixhobo emva kokuba i-motor itshintshiwe, isantya, okwangoku, kunye nokugcinwa kwe-pulse isixa emva kokuba indlela yomyalelo itshintshiwe inokuboniswa kwaye iqinisekiswe ngendlela ye-analog waveforms.

● Fumana Umsebenzi Wokukhangela

· I-PC inokutshintsha ngokuzenzekelayo inzuzo kwaye ifumane ixabiso elifanelekileyo ngexesha elifutshane elichaziweyo.

· Uhlengahlengiso olukwinqanaba eliphezulu luya kudlala indima enkulu xa kuyimfuneko.

Qwalasela ngokupheleleyo ukuhambelana neenkcukacha zangaphandle kunye nokunyamezelana kwendalo

● Iyahambelana nemigangatho yangaphandle

· Kuba iyimveliso ehambelana nemigangatho yangaphandle, nceda uzive ukhululekile ukuyisebenzisa.

· Izihluzi ze-EMC zilungiselelwe isalathiso se-EMC somgangatho we-EN. Ukongeza, kwi-low voltage index (LVD), zombini i-servo amplifier kunye ne-servo motor inokuhambelana neenkcukacha ezisemgangathweni.

● UL, CUL imigangatho

· Ngokwemigangatho ephakathi kwe-UL kunye ne-CSA, iimveliso ezisemgangathweni ze-CUL zinesiphumo esifanayo nemigangatho ye-CSA. Zombini i-servo amplifier kunye ne-servo motor inokuhambelana neenkcukacha ezisemgangathweni.

● Sebenzisa i-IP65

· I-servo motor HC-SFS, RFS, UFS2000r / min series, kunye ne-UFS3000r / min series yonke ithatha i-IP65 (iyahambelana ne-HC-SFS, RFS, UFS2000r / min series).

· Ukongeza, i-servo motor HC-KFS, i-MFS series iphinda ithathe i-IP55 (ihambelana ne-IP65). Ngoko ke, ukunyamezela kokusingqongileyo kuphuculwe xa kuthelekiswa neemveliso zangaphambili.
